Kettle Corn Paper Turkey Leg Favors

kettle corn turkey leg

Description

These turkey legs are a super cute Thanksgiving place card for the kid's table. Putting the popcorn in a plastic sandwich bag helps to ensure that you don't get any oil marks on your lunch bags. This craft is very simple and kids will love having a popcorn turkey leg to snack on before dinner is served. 

Ingredients

  1. Kettle Corn

Supplies

  • 4 plastic sandwich bags
  • 4 brown paper lunch bags
  • 4 strips white paper, cut 1-inch wide
  • 4 white paper heart cutouts

Directions

Kettle Corn

  1. Add coconut oil and 3 popcorn kernels to a large pot with a tight fitting lid. Cover and cook over medium-high heat until all 3 kernels pop.
  2. Remove the popped kernels. Add the rest of the popcorn kernels and sugar. Cover and take the pot off of the heat. Wait 30 seconds.
  3. Put the pot back on the heat. Cook, shaking the pot occasionally until the popping slows down. After about 2 minutes, and the popping has slowed, take the lid off of the pot. This lets the steam out and keeps the popcorn crisp.
  4. Sprinkle with salt and let cool. 

Turkey Legs

  1. Staple white strips and white paper hearts to form the leg of the turkey.
  2. Put servings of kettle corn in individual sandwich bags.
  3. Place a bag inside of a paper lunch bag. Shape the paper bag into a drumstick shape. Cut the bottom of the brown paper bag and insert the white strip (turkey leg) inside the bag.
  4. Staple shut.
